What companies run services between Generator London, England and Cardiff, Wales?
Great Western Railway (GWR) operates a train from London Paddington to Cardiff Central hourly. Tickets cost £45–110 and the journey takes 1h 59m. Alternatively, National Express operates a bus from London Victoria to University RE hourly. Tickets cost £18–40 and the journey takes 3h 30m.
